Programme Overview
The Advanced Certificate in Mathematical Storytelling through Art is designed for educators, artists, and professionals seeking to integrate mathematical concepts into creative arts practices. This program combines advanced mathematical theories with innovative artistic techniques, offering participants a unique approach to teaching and creating that resonates with diverse audiences. Participants will explore how to articulate complex mathematical ideas through visual and performing arts, fostering a deeper understanding of both disciplines.
Key skills and knowledge learners will develop include the ability to design and execute interdisciplinary projects that blend mathematical principles with artistic expression, such as creating interactive installations, choreographed dance pieces, and multimedia performances. Learners will also gain proficiency in using technology and software tools to enhance their artistic and mathematical storytelling, and they will learn to facilitate workshops and discussions that promote critical thinking and creativity in their students or audiences.

What You'll Learn
Dive into the captivating world of Mathematical Storytelling through Art with our Advanced Certificate Programme. This innovative course bridges the gap between numbers and creativity, offering a unique blend of mathematics and visual arts. Participants will delve into the intricate relationships between mathematical concepts and artistic expression, exploring topics such as geometric patterns, fractals, and algorithms in art. Through hands-on workshops, students will learn to create visual narratives that not only explain mathematical theories but also evoke emotions and inspire curiosity.
Graduates of this programme will be proficient in using mathematical principles to craft compelling visual stories, making complex ideas accessible and engaging. They will develop skills in digital and traditional art forms, enabling them to translate abstract mathematical concepts into tangible, artistic expressions.
